#df7238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df7238 is composed of 87.5% red, 44.7%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.9% magenta, 74.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 20.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#df7238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e470 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#df7238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df7238 has RGB values of R:223, G:114,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.75,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14643768.

Shades and Tints of #df7238
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df7238
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8a88 is the less saturated color, while #fa6a1d is the most saturated one.
